Why does Outlook say it cannot open the set of folders?

Before looking at the steps, let’s understand why Outlook cannot open the set of folders. When you see this message it generally points to one of the following things:

  1. Navigation Pane Issues: The settings that control your folder list on the left side of the screen are damaged.
  2. Compatibility Mode: Outlook is trying to run as if it were on an older version of Windows.
  3. Broken Data Files: The OST or PST file where your emails live is damaged.

Method 1: Reset the Navigation Pane

The most common reason for the Outlook cannot open the set of folders message is a glitch in the XML file that stores your navigation settings. Sometimes resetting this is the only step that you need. In this method Outlook will now open and rebuild your folder list settings from scratch. Look at the following steps to reset the pane:

    1. First close Microsoft Outlook completely.
    2. Press the Windows Key + R on your keyboard to open the Run box.
  • Then type the following command: outlook.exe /resetnavpane.
  1. Finally click OK or press Enter.

Method 2: Turn Off Compatibility Mode

If you have recently updated Windows then Outlook might be running in Compatibility Mode. This generally triggers the Outlook cannot open the set of folders error. Use the steps mentioned below to turn off this mode:

  1. Find the Outlook icon on your desktop or in the Start menu.
  2. Right-click the icon and select Properties.
  3. Then go to the Compatibility tab.
  4. Look for the box that says Run this program in compatibility mode for.
  5. If it is checked then uncheck it.
  6. Finally click Apply and then OK.

Method 4: Create a New Outlook Profile

Your entire Microsoft Outlook may be broken if the above methods do not work. Creating a new one is a great way to fix the Outlook cannot open the set of folders error. Follow these steps to create a new profile:

  1. First open the Control Panel on your computer.
  2. Search for Mail and click on it.
  3. Click on the Show Profiles button.
  4. Press the Add button and give the new profile a name.
  5. Follow the prompts to add your email account.
  6. Select your new profile under the section Always use this profile.
  7. Click OK and restart Outlook.
